Requirements for a Polish Driving License
1. Age Requirements
As highlighted in the table above, possible drivers need to meet specific age requirements depending on the kind of license they want to obtain.
2. Residency
To request a Polish driving license, candidates need to be residents of Poland. Foreign nationals can obtain a driving license if they have a valid residence permit or are people of EU/EEA countries.
3. Medical Examination
A medical checkup is required to ascertain physical fitness to drive. This evaluation needs to be done by a licensed doctor who will release a medical certificate.
4. Theoretical Exam
All candidates need to pass a theoretical driving test. This test normally includes concerns connected to traffic regulations, road indications, and safety practices.
5. Practical Driving Test
Once the theoretical test is passed, candidates should finish a useful driving test that assesses driving skills. This test must be carried out in a designated car and under the supervision of a certified inspector.
6. Document Requirements
The following documents are typically required for obtaining a driving license:
| Document | Description |
|---|---|
| Legitimate ID | Such as a passport or national ID |
| Proof of residency | House permit or document verifying residency in Poland |
| Medical certificate | Certification of physical fitness to drive |
| Completed application kind | Offered at the regional interaction workplace (Wydział Komunikacji) |
| Photos | Present passport-sized pictures |
| Cost payment receipt | Payment for the application and examinations |

FAQs About Polish Driving License Requirements
1. Can I drive in Poland with an international driving permit?
Yes, holders of an international driving permit (IDP) can drive in Poland for up to 12 months. After this duration, you need to obtain a Polish driving license if you are a homeowner.
2. The length of time does it take to get a Polish driving license?
The timeline varies but typically ranges from a couple of weeks to a number of months, depending on the person's preparedness for the exams and processing times at the relevant offices.
3. What if I stop working the theoretical or practical test?
Generally, prospects can retake the tests after a waiting duration, which may range from one week to numerous months, depending on the regional regulations.
4. Exist any residency requirements for foreigners?
Yes, foreigners should be official locals of Poland, either through a house permit or EU/EEA citizenship, to get a driving license.
5. What charges are related to acquiring a driving license?
Charges vary depending upon the region but typically include costs for the medical evaluation, driving lessons, test charges, and the driving license application cost.
